Patna: Unaccounted cash worth Rs 6.85 crore besides 2.45 lakh litres of illicit country-made and foreign liquor worth Rs 4.37 crore were seized from different places in Bihar ahead of the third phase Assembly poll.
As part of its drive to curb misuse of money power in Bihar, the Flying Squad, Static Surveillance Team and others today seized Rs 19.22 lakh cash and 4917 litres of illicit country-made and foreign liquor from different districts of the state, Additional Chief Electoral Officer R Lakshmanan told reporters.
The authorities seized Rs 18.52 lakh from Bhojpur while Rs 70,000 was seized from Madhubani district, he said, adding that both police and Income Tax officials were investigating the matter.
Mr Lakshmanan appealed to the voters to exercise their franchise as the Commission has made an elaborate security arrangement for tomorrow's polling.
He made it clear that there will be no restrictions on the movement of vehicles on the polling day and people can go to the polling stations by their vehicles till 100 metres prior to the polling stations.
The Commission has also issued control number of 0612-2217788 and Fax number of 0612-2215611 on which people can lodge their complaints including irregularities in the elections, the Additional CEO said.
In all 231 arms and weapons and 100 explosives have been seized, while 14724 licensed arms deposited with the authorities and 3686 arms license cancelled, he said.
